Oscars Award Schedule 2024: Dates, Times & Nominees List

The Oscar award schedule outlines the key dates and milestones that guide the Academy Awards cycle each year. From submission windows to the televised ceremony, this timeline affects filmmakers, studios, and voters worldwide.

Below you will find a structured overview of the Oscar award schedule, followed by detailed sections on submission rules, voting procedures, ceremony logistics, and common questions.

Phase Key Deadline Impact on Campaigns Typical Timing
Call for Entries Publication of official submission guidelines Enables studios and distributors to plan Oscar submissions Early in the award year
Eligibility Period Release and screening window for submitted films Determines which titles qualify for nomination Calendar year prior to ceremony
Submission Deadline Official entry filing and screeners delivery Late titles are ineligible for that year’s awards Mid-to-late in eligibility year
Nominations Voting Members review contenders and vote on nominees Campaign activities target academy members during this phase Late in eligibility year
Final Voting & Ceremony Members vote on winners and attend the live event Public results and global media coverage occur here Late February or early March

Oscar Submission Windows and Eligibility

Official Entry Timeline

The Oscar award schedule begins with clearly defined submission windows set by the Academy. Studios and distributors must align release dates with these windows to ensure eligibility. Missing the cutoff usually means waiting another cycle for consideration.

Voting Process and Member Involvement

Nominations and Final Ballots

After submissions close, voting proceeds in two main stages: nominating ballots and final ballots. Different branches of the Academy participate in each stage, and results are kept confidential until the ceremony. Understanding this process helps explain why certain campaigns intensify at specific times.

Ceremony Logistics and Public Timeline

Planning Around the Red Carpet

The Oscar award schedule culminates in the televised ceremony, which follows the final voting round. Studios coordinate screenings, media tours, and after-parties around this fixed date. The public timeline is anchored by the red carpet arrivals, followed by the awards presentation.

Global Impact and Industry Coordination

How the Schedule Affects the Market

Because the Oscar award schedule is predictable, it influences box office strategy, marketing spend, and distribution decisions. Awards momentum can affect streaming rights, international sales, and long-term revenue projections for studios and filmmakers.

FAQ

Reader questions

When do studios submit films for Oscar consideration each year?

Studios submit entries during the official submission window, which typically falls in the middle to later part of the eligibility year defined by the Academy.

How are the nomination dates determined on the Oscar award schedule?

Nomination dates are set by the Academy based on the eligibility period and are usually announced in early January of the following year.

Can the ceremony date change, and how is the schedule communicated to the public?

The ceremony date is announced well in advance by the Academy and is reflected in the official calendar, with updates shared through press releases and their public website.

What role does the qualifying run play in the Oscar award schedule?

The qualifying run ensures that films meet minimum screening requirements before nominations, aligning the viewing timeline with voting deadlines.
